Sympathetic Restoration for Tidworth's Listed Buildings and Conservation Areas

Most homeowners we chat with in Wiltshire feel a bit of pressure when it comes to repairs, especially if they're in a conservation area or own a Grade II listed property. You want the work done right, but you also need to satisfy the local planning office. That's where we come in. We specialise in sympathetic restoration, which is just a fancy way of saying we make sure the new work blends in perfectly with the old. We understand that old buildings need to 'breathe,' so we use traditional lime mortar for repointing chimneys and ridge tiles instead of the harsh cement used on modern builds. It prevents moisture from getting trapped and preserves the integrity of your stonework for decades to come. Have you checked if your property falls under specific heritage guidelines? We can help you figure out exactly what’s needed to keep your home compliant and weather-tight.

Authentic Materials from Natural Slate to Handmade Peg Tiles

Imagine trying to patch a beautiful old Welsh Blue slate roof with cheap, modern concrete tiles—it just wouldn't look right, would it? We believe in using the real deal. Our team sources high-quality natural slate, including Cornish and reclaimed options, to ensure a seamless match with your existing roofline. For those quintessentially English cottages, we're experts in handling handmade clay tiles and traditional peg tiles, often held in place by the same time-honoured methods used centuries ago. We don't believe in cutting corners with 'close enough' materials. Instead, we hunt down the right stone tiling and reclaimed pieces that carry the same patina as your original roof. This attention to detail doesn't just protect your home from the rain; it adds significant curb appeal and maintains the market value of your property.

Specialist Leadwork and Traditional Chimney Repairs in Wiltshire

It’s often the smallest details that cause the biggest headaches. Take leadwork, for example. Those lead valleys and flashings around your chimney are your roof's primary defence against the heavy Wiltshire downpours, but they're also a bit of an art form. Our skilled leadwork specialists use traditional bossing and dressing techniques to create a watertight seal that looks as good as it functions. If your chimney stack is looking a bit weary or the mortar is crumbling away, we can get it back into shape. From simple repointing to full structural rebuilds that match your original brickwork, we ensure your chimney is safe and sound. We often see homeowners who've had 'quick fixes' done with modern flashing tape, only for it to fail a year later. Why not do it properly the first time with genuine lead that will last a lifetime?

Non-Invasive Drone Surveys for Fragile Historic Structures

One of the biggest worries for owners of heritage properties is the cost and risk of inspection. Traditional scaffolding just to take a look at a suspected leak can be incredibly expensive, and walking across fragile, hundred-year-old tiles is never a good idea. That's why we’ve invested in high-resolution drone technology. It allows us to perform a detailed survey of your roof without ever setting foot on a ladder. We can spot a slipped slate, a blocked gutter, or a crumbling chimney pot from the safety of the ground, providing you with crystal-clear imagery of the issue. It’s fast, it’s safe, and it’s completely non-invasive—perfect for the delicate structures often found around Tidworth. We’ll show you exactly what we find, so you can make an informed decision about any repairs without any guesswork.

Do I need special permission for a listed building roof repair?

+

Yes, if your home is a listed building, you will generally need Listed Building Consent before making any changes to the roof, even for basic repairs. We can guide you through the process and supply the necessary material samples to satisfy your local conservation officer.

What traditional roofing materials do you use for roof restoration?

+

We use a wide variety of authentic materials to match your existing roof perfectly. This includes natural Welsh slate, handmade clay tiles, traditional stone tiles, and specialist lead for valleys and flashing.

Can modern insulation be added during historic roof repairs?

+

Often, yes. While we must respect the original structure and breathability of the roof, we can usually incorporate modern, high-performance insulation between or over the rafters. This helps keep your period home warm in the winter while staying fully compliant with local building control.
